The LiteLLM build pulled an unversioned Trivy and shipped malware to 434,000 pipelines
paddo.dev's 2026-08-30 post traces the chain: credentials stolen from Aqua Security's Trivy on 27 February, 76 of 77 Trivy releases poisoned on 19 March, LiteLLM's build downloading the compromised unversioned dependency on 24 March and publishing two booby-trapped versions. CloudSEK's 11 August analysis put the blast radius at over 2,500 organisations and roughly 434,000 build pipelines, naming NVIDIA, Samsung, Cisco, Siemens, Vodafone and FedEx, with 3,459 secrets recovered from X Corp, 462 from Deloitte and 327 from Cisco. The compromised artifact was live for about forty minutes and it took five months to size the damage.
